You get to build your perfect space for reading and writing. What’s it like?

I already have built the perfect space for reading and writing. It’s inside my head. And the beauty of my reading and writing space is that it’s everywhere and anywhere I am.
And what facilities my highly flexible, perfect reading and writing space is that I do virtually all of my reading and writing, including blogging, on my iPhone, which is always on and always with me.
For example, right now I’m sitting on the couch in our family room. My wife is watching the latest episode of The Property Brothers Forever Home on HGTV. I’m inside my head — my reading and writing space — tapping this post out on the virtual keypad on my iPhone.
Who could ask for a more perfect reading and writing space?
